Edmond's Unique Terrain

Edmond sits on the northern part of the Garber-Wellington aquifer, where the underlying formations carry more sandstone than the rest of the metro. In practice, soil here can shift between sandy and clay-heavy across a single lot, and the terrain has more rolling grade than much of the flat OKC metro. That combination makes grading and drainage planning a bigger factor here than on flatter sites — so we evaluate each lot rather than applying a one-size approach.

Sewer Repair Methods

  • Trenchless Pipe Bursting — minimal digging when the line path is sound but the pipe is worn out
  • Traditional Excavation Repair — exposes and replaces a damaged section; we restore driveways and slabs ourselves
  • Spot Repair — fixes one failed section when the rest of the line is sound
  • Full Replacement & New Installation — modern PVC installs rated for 50+ years

Signs you may need sewer line repair: Slow or backed-up drains in more than one fixture; sewage odor near the yard or inside the house; gurgling sounds from toilets or drains; soggy or unusually green lawn patches; multiple fixtures backing up at once; standing water near the sewer cleanout.

Edmond's mix of 1970s–90s housing and newer subdivisions means sewer lines range from aging clay pipe to modern PVC — and the area's sandy-to-clay soil shifts enough to stress buried lines over time.
